Output ed04dd33a08188ecfbdb95fcdd9bd9432d0be269279a4bae5aad2e26979bf6aa:16

value
76754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0174c07e5de1963e1f7b9e607453185154e439fa OP_EQUAL
address
31piToTQaVnqfQV4ZWCzcDbhJ7TSTw7pCt
transaction
ed04dd33a08188ecfbdb95fcdd9bd9432d0be269279a4bae5aad2e26979bf6aa
spent
true